Description:
This position is based in Plymouth, MN, and is an on-site only role.
Join as a Senior Control Algorithms Tester and make a real difference in the lives of patients worldwide! Our cutting-edge technology and innovative solutions are changing the game for those with kidney disease, and we need your expertise to help us continue pushing the boundaries of what's possible.
As a Senior Control Algorithms Tester with our R&D team, you'll be responsible for testing and verifying MATLAB/Simulink/Stateflow-based control algorithms used in the development of medical devices to ensure they meet functional, safety, and regulatory requirements. You'll work collaboratively with cross-functional teams to create the safest product possible.
With 3+ years of experience in algorithm testing in a regulated industry, and a passion for patient care and safety, you're the perfect candidate to fill this vital role. You'll use your analytical skills and passion for quality to make sure that our solutions safely work to save patient lives, and your ability to test thoroughly and collaborate with developers will be essential to our success.
We're not just developing products we're changing lives. Join us and be a part of something truly meaningful!
What you'll be doing:
Developing critical care tests on our state-of-the-art Continuous Renal Replacement Therapy PrisMax device within an Agile (Scrum) framework
Working with a real-time embedded software system utilizing Green Hills Integrity OS within a complex multi-therapy electro-mechanical device/platform
Developing test protocols and thoroughly executing software tests including but not limited to scripted protocol execution, ad hoc testing, and exploratory testing
Creating and updating tests in MicroFocus ALM and performing peer reviews
Estimating work, writing test documentation, and investigating high-priority field issues
Collaborating with architects, developers, other testers, systems engineers, and other cross-functional personnel to prove and deliver the safest solution possible
What you'll bring:
Passion for patient care and safety.
Bachelor's in Engineering, Computer Science or related field with 3+ years of experience.
3+ years of professional experience in testing software or algorithms in a regulated industry.
Process-oriented attitude and proficiency working within an Agile development environment.
Experience using Simulink Real-Time, Simulink Test and Requirements Toolbox, MATLAB, Stateflow and Embedded Code. Familiarity with C/C++/MATLAB script.
Strong analytical and problem-solving skills, excellent communication and documentation skills, and ability to work both independently and as part of a team.
Ability to communicate defects, test methodologies and progress, and to share what you have learned with your peers.
